Registration and Membership Requirements

Before you arrive, you must secure your spot by registering through the official event portal. Most rated events in the United States require an active membership with the US Chess Federation. Make sure to sign up early to avoid any last-minute stress!

Check the tournament flyer for specific details regarding entry fees and check-in times. Being prepared with your membership ID will make the registration process smooth and quick. You are now one step closer to your first official rating!

The Touch-Move Rule Explained

One of the most vital chess tournament tips involves the famous touch-move rule. If you intentionally touch one of your pieces, you must move it if a legal move is available! This rule keeps the game fair and encourages you to think carefully before you act.

If you need to adjust a piece because it is off-center, simply say “I adjust” or “J’adoube” before touching it. This simple phrase protects you from being forced to move a piece you did not intend to play. It is a great habit to learn early on!

Clock Management and Notation

Managing your time is a key skill when playing under US Chess Federation rules. You must press your clock with the same hand you used to move your piece. Always remember to keep your movements smooth and steady to avoid any accidental bumps!

Recording your moves is another essential part of the experience. By writing down your moves, you follow the official standards of the US Chess Federation and create a record to study later. This practice is a powerful tool for growth, helping you see exactly where you can improve your strategy for your next match.
